[{"data":1,"prerenderedAt":109},["ShallowReactive",2],{"blog-all-posts":3,"blog-post-how-to-keep-glyph-spacing-consistent":39},[4,16,28],{"_path":5,"title":6,"description":7,"slug":8,"category":9,"publishedAt":10,"updatedAt":11,"readingTime":12,"author":13},"\u002Fblog\u002Ffrom-handwriting-to-font-in-15-minutes","From Handwriting to Font in 15 Minutes","A practical walkthrough for turning handwritten letterforms into a polished OpenType file without complex desktop tooling.","from-handwriting-to-font-in-15-minutes","Workflow","2026-04-24","2026-04-28","6 min read",{"name":14,"role":15},"Fontplant Team","Product Education",{"_path":17,"title":18,"description":19,"slug":20,"category":21,"publishedAt":22,"updatedAt":23,"readingTime":24,"author":25},"\u002Fblog\u002Fhow-to-keep-glyph-spacing-consistent","How to Keep Glyph Spacing Consistent","Spacing quality has more impact than decorative details. This guide covers a lightweight spacing system for clean, readable results.","how-to-keep-glyph-spacing-consistent","Typography","2026-04-10","2026-04-15","7 min read",{"name":26,"role":27},"Rhea Patel","Type Systems Lead",{"_path":29,"title":30,"description":31,"slug":32,"category":33,"publishedAt":34,"updatedAt":35,"readingTime":36,"author":37},"\u002Fblog\u002Fpre-export-quality-checklist-for-fonts","Pre-Export Quality Checklist for Fonts","Before downloading your TTF or OTF, run this quality checklist to catch common issues early and ship with confidence.","pre-export-quality-checklist-for-fonts","Quality","2026-03-29","2026-04-02","5 min read",{"name":14,"role":38},"QA",{"_path":17,"_dir":40,"_draft":41,"_partial":41,"_locale":42,"title":18,"description":19,"slug":20,"category":21,"publishedAt":22,"updatedAt":23,"readingTime":24,"author":43,"body":44,"_type":103,"_id":104,"_source":105,"_file":106,"_stem":107,"_extension":108},"blog",false,"",{"name":26,"role":27},{"type":45,"children":46,"toc":98},"root",[47,55,62,67,87,93],{"type":48,"tag":49,"props":50,"children":51},"element","p",{},[52],{"type":53,"value":54},"text","Readers feel spacing errors immediately, even if they cannot explain what is wrong. Good spacing makes your font look expensive and trustworthy.",{"type":48,"tag":56,"props":57,"children":59},"h2",{"id":58},"group-letters-by-shape-behavior",[60],{"type":53,"value":61},"Group letters by shape behavior",{"type":48,"tag":49,"props":63,"children":64},{},[65],{"type":53,"value":66},"Left and right sidebearings can be inherited by groups. This shortens production time and keeps visual rhythm stable.",{"type":48,"tag":68,"props":69,"children":70},"ul",{},[71,77,82],{"type":48,"tag":72,"props":73,"children":74},"li",{},[75],{"type":53,"value":76},"Straight stems: H I N M",{"type":48,"tag":72,"props":78,"children":79},{},[80],{"type":53,"value":81},"Round forms: O C G Q",{"type":48,"tag":72,"props":83,"children":84},{},[85],{"type":53,"value":86},"Diagonal and open forms: V W Y A",{"type":48,"tag":56,"props":88,"children":90},{"id":89},"use-a-test-sentence-loop",[91],{"type":53,"value":92},"Use a test sentence loop",{"type":48,"tag":49,"props":94,"children":95},{},[96],{"type":53,"value":97},"Rotate between compact and airy phrases. Tight combinations reveal collisions while wider phrases reveal holes in texture.",{"title":42,"searchDepth":99,"depth":99,"links":100},2,[101,102],{"id":58,"depth":99,"text":61},{"id":89,"depth":99,"text":92},"markdown","content:blog:how-to-keep-glyph-spacing-consistent.md","content","blog\u002Fhow-to-keep-glyph-spacing-consistent.md","blog\u002Fhow-to-keep-glyph-spacing-consistent","md",1778954951854]